Legalities
 
The legal status of the pay for sex in Chapel Hill market varies considerably around the world, with some countries adopting a more liberal approach, while others implement strict charges or even criminalize the act completely.
 
Decriminalization: In some jurisdictions, such as New Zealand, the act of exchanging sex for money is ruled out unlawful, and sex work is dealt with as a legitimate profession. This technique has been applauded for focusing on the safety and rights of sex workers.
 
Legalization: Nations such as Germany and the Netherlands have legislated prostitution and executed policies to govern the market, such as necessary registration, medical examination, and tax. Advocates argue that this approach helps reduce exploitation and human trafficking.
 
Criminalization: In other parts of the world, such as the United States (with the exception of some counties in Nevada) and much of Africa, Asia, and the Middle East, both the trading of sex are strictly prohibited and punishable by law.
